lib/archeometer/analysis/dsm/data.ex

defmodule Archeometer.Analysis.DSM.Data do
@moduledoc false
import Archeometer.Query
alias Archeometer.Repo
alias Archeometer.Schema.XRef
alias Archeometer.Schema.Module
def get_data(app, namespace, db_name, skip_tests) do
module_names = get_modules(app, namespace, db_name, skip_tests)
xrefs = get_xrefs(module_names, db_name)
{module_names, xrefs}
end
defp get_modules(app, ns, db_name, skip_tests) do
is_tests_vals = if skip_tests, do: [false], else: [true, false]
modules = do_get_modules(app, ns, db_name, is_tests_vals)
modules
|> Enum.map(fn [id, name] -> {id, name} end)
|> Enum.into(%{})
end
defp do_get_modules(:none, "*", db_name, is_tests_vals) do
%{rows: modules} =
Repo.all(
from(m in Module,
select: [
id: m.id,
name: m.name
],
where: m.is_test in ^is_tests_vals
),
[],
db_name
)
modules
end
defp do_get_modules(:none, ns, db_name, is_tests_vals) do
%{rows: modules} =
Repo.all(
from(m in Module,
select: [
id: m.id,
name: m.name
],
where:
(m.name == ^ns or like(m.name, ^(ns <> ".%"))) and
m.is_test in ^is_tests_vals
),
[],
db_name
)
modules
end
defp do_get_modules(app, "*", db_name, is_tests_vals) do
%{rows: modules} =
Repo.all(
from(m in Module,
select: [
id: m.id,
name: m.name
],
where:
m.application.name == ^app and
m.is_test in ^is_tests_vals
),
[],
db_name
)
modules
end
defp do_get_modules(app, ns, db_name, is_tests_vals) do
%{rows: modules} =
Repo.all(
from(m in Module,
select: [
id: m.id,
name: m.name
],
where:
m.application.name == ^app and
(m.name == ^ns or like(m.name, ^(ns <> ".%"))) and
m.is_test in ^is_tests_vals
),
[],
db_name
)
modules
end
defp get_xrefs(modules, db_name) do
modules
|> Map.keys()
|> Enum.map(&callees(&1, modules, db_name))
|> Enum.into(%{})
end
defp callees(id, modules_map, db_name) do
others = Map.keys(modules_map) -- [id]
%{rows: xrefs_ids} =
Repo.all(
from(x in XRef,
select: [
callee_id: x.callee.id
],
where: x.caller.id == ^id
),
[],
db_name
)
callees =
xrefs_ids
|> List.flatten()
|> Enum.uniq()
|> Enum.filter(fn callee_id -> Enum.member?(others, callee_id) end)
{id, callees}
end
end
